Iceberg .. if i got a powervu receiver,,, would i still need a subscription with somebody or does the receiver do everything... If the does everything,,, how much would one normally cost roughly if you know?
 
slimmswitch said:
Iceberg .. if i got a powervu receiver,,, would i still need a subscription with somebody or does the receiver do everything... If the does everything,,, how much would one normally cost roughly if you know?

It's not hard to purchase a PowerVu IRD, but unless you are a cable company or equivalant, you will not be able to get it authorized by the programming provider. At that point, you just own an expensive, feature limited MPEG2/FTA receiver.
